A study of personality characteristics of teachers at secondary level in relation to gender and rural urban dichotomy
Authors
Hafiz Mudasir, Dr. MY Ganai, Dr BV Ramana Rao
Abstract
The Present Study has been investigators to find out the Personality Characteristics of teachers at Secondary level in Srinagar District. The investigator employed R.B Cattell’s 16 P.F for the purpose of collection of data. The sample for the present study consists of 600 secondary school teachers. The investigator used the most acceptable and widely used statistical techniques viz. mean, median to analyze and interpret the data. The study revealed that male secondary school teacher’s has better personality than female teachers. Further it also revealed that urban teachers have better personality than rural teachers.
